Minimum the food would be confiscated if it is on the banned list. You could also be fined, possibly arrested/jailed/deported if you were trying to smuggle goods (which it kind of sounds like you are) vs. just forgetting or being ignorant of the rules.

If you declare it and it is not restricted (some meats, agriculture, etc.), you will be on your way with a bag inspection at the worst.

Lying to customs in any country is a very stupid thing to do. There is also a very good chance that a friendly beagle will find your food long before you even talk to customs.
